Evelyn D Houston Elementary School is a Title I public elementary school that is part of the Talladega City school district, located in Talladega, AL with about 436 students offering grade levels from Pre-Kindergarten to 6th Grade. A Title I school provides supplemental financial assistance to school districts for children from low-income families. Its purpose is to provide all children significant opportunity to receive a fair, equitable, and high-quality education. With about 25 teachers, Evelyn D Houston Elementary School has a student/teacher ratio of about 17:1. The national average for public schools is about 15:1. A lower student/teacher ratio is a key factor that determines how much a teacher can devote his/her time to each individual student thus improving, or reducing (in the event of a higher student/teacher ratio) the attention each student is given for their educational needs.

School Demographics for 436 students

The primary ethnicity of students attending EVELYN D HOUSTON ELEMENTARY SCHOOL is predominantly Black or African American, representing about 76% of the student body.

Black or African American
75.9%
White
21.3%
Two or more races
1.8%
Asian
0.7%
Hispanic/Latino
0.2%

Female
53.2%
Male
46.8%
